Key Buying Factors for Electric Foot File for Dry Heels

Motor Speed and Control

A stronger motor can save time on thick calluses, but speed control is just as important. Lower settings help prevent over-filing and make the tool easier to use on sensitive areas.

Roller or Disc Replacement Options

Replaceable heads or sanding discs can extend the life of your tool and let you tailor the grit to your needs. Coarser surfaces work better for heavy buildup, while finer surfaces are better for maintenance.

Battery Life and Charging

Rechargeable files are usually the most practical choice. Longer battery life matters if you care for both feet in one session or want fewer interruptions between uses.

Water Resistance and Cleaning

If you plan to use the device after a shower or want easier cleanup, a waterproof or rinse-friendly design is a major plus. That said, always follow the manufacturer’s care instructions to protect the motor and battery.

Comfort and Grip

A good Electric Foot File for Dry Heels should feel stable in hand, not bulky or slippery. Lightweight designs are easier to maneuver around the heel curve and the sides of the foot.

Who Should Buy Which Electric Foot File for Dry Heels?

If you have thick, stubborn calluses, choose a stronger model with multiple speeds and coarse attachments. If your main goal is routine maintenance, a simpler rechargeable file with moderate power may be all you need.

Travelers and busy users should prioritize cordless convenience, compact size, and easy charging. Anyone with sensitive skin should lean toward models with gentler grit options and better speed control. For the best results, use your file on clean, dry skin and follow with a moisturizer to help keep heels soft.
